Do I need to go to court for this matter?
Divorce and Separation matters may involve court, particularly if disputes escalate over issues such as property division, custody arrangements, or spousal maintenance. Whether court action becomes necessary depends on several factors, including the complexity of your circumstances, how cooperative both parties are, and the jurisdiction involved in your case. Based on your location in Tea Tree Gully, SA, one nearby court location is: Elizabeth Magistrates Court 15 Frobisher Road, Elizabeth This location is provided for general context only. Family law matters are generally handled in the Family Court of Australia or Federal Circuit Court, though some preliminary matters may be dealt with locally. A lawyer can advise whether court involvement is required and which court or tribunal applies to your situation.

How much do Divorce and Separation lawyers cost in Tea Tree Gully, SA?
Divorce and separation lawyers in Tea Tree Gully, SA typically charge between $300 and $600 per hour, with rates varying based on the lawyer's experience, location and firm size. The total cost depends significantly on how much time your matter requires. Straightforward matters such as uncontested divorces or basic property agreements generally require fewer hours and therefore cost less overall. More involved cases involving child custody negotiations or financial settlements take considerably more time, whilst highly complex matters requiring court appearances or lengthy disputes about property division demand extensive preparation and result in substantially higher total costs.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What documents do I need for a Divorce and Separation lawyer in Tea Tree Gully, SA?
Consider gathering photo identification, marriage certificate, and financial documentation such as bank statements or tax returns if available when preparing to meet with a divorce and separation lawyer. You may also be asked to provide details about any existing court orders, property ownership documents, and birth certificates if children are involved in your matter. Only a lawyer can confirm what documents are required for your situation. Some Australia Post offices offer services like certified copies, photo ID, or printing.
